My MKS DLC32 gives me the ALARM:1 in Lightburn when one of the hard limiit switches is triggered.
If there no limit switch are beeing hit check:
If the limit switches are configured as NO (Normaly Open) you should have a limit switch jammed.
If the limit switches are configured as NC (Normaly Close) you should have a limit switch broken or a disconnected cable.
($5)

If the limit switches are not installed you need to desable (turn to “false”) limit switches on your machine board (MKS DLC32) $21

The machine travel can be exceeded by asking LightBurn to engrave outside the work area.

To find if there is something out of bounds type these two things.

Ctrl-A Ctrl-Shift-A

This will zoom out to see everything.

if nothing is outside the green box work area then check to see if the overscan is too high or if incorrect speeds are creating excessive overscan.

Click Preview icon at the top.

Use the mouse wheel to zoom out to see the whole work area

Set the Show Traversal Moves switch to on.

Please capture your screen with a screen capture tool if you need additional advice for this.

In the middle, “Pn:PXY” says that the homing switches are both triggered. It won’t home in this state. If you have unplugged them, and you see this message, they are configured in the Normally Closed state. This is generally the superior method because the machine will stop if the wiring breaks. You will have to plug the the switches back in to close the circuit and deactivate the switches.

If the switches are plugged in and configured backwards in the software (or wired incorrectly) they will read ‘activated’ as they are now and read deactivated (or cause an interesting problem) when pressed. :slight_smile:

For a very short term test, Get to this same point. Watch the console window, and press one of the switches. If the laser disconnects, the switch wiring is wrong, it is shorting power directly to ground and relying on the ‘current limiting’ of the power supply.

If nothing seems to happen, put a small piece of tape on the switches and retest homing. Homing is likely to fail because the switches will stay in the wrong state but you should have movement.

Pn:PXY means the switches are triggered.

I find here that GRBL historically wants normally open limit switches.
If you are using a provided firmware, this could be the reason. I do not know the MKS DLC32 factory configuration.

You might need to reverse the Machine Setting at $5
if $5=0 change this to $5=1
if $5=1 change this to $5=0

You may need a pull-down resistor.
